Aluminumtitanate (AL2TIO5) substrate
The special property of aluminum titanate (AL2TIO5) is its very good thermal shock resistance. Components made of this material can even withstand sudden temperature changes of several hundred degrees without damage, even though they have low strength.
Special features:
Excellent thermal shock resistance (0 - 1000 ° C)
Very low thermal expansion (<1x10-6 K-1 between 20 and 600 ° C)
High thermal insulation (1.5 W / mK)
Low modulus of elasticity (17 to 20 GPa)
Good chemical resistance
Poor wettability with metallic melts
The good thermal shock resistance is a result of the very low thermal expansion and a certain porosity in the structure.
Since this ceramic material is also difficult to wet with metallic melts, it is particularly suitable for use in foundry technology and melt metallurgy.
